Java 3D API 1.4 Released

Posted by Andrea Stefani Mon, 03 Apr 2006 16:59:00 GMT

In these days, the version 1.4 of the [Java 3D API](https://java3d.dev.java.net/) has been released.

The Maintenance Release under the Java Community Process (JCP) is defined by [JSR-926](http://jcp.org/en/jsr/detail?id=926) and includes the following new features:

- Programmable shader support
- Default values for read capability bits
- Additional core picking methods
- Stencil buffer
- Rendering attributes/modes for depth test function

Other minor features have been added and others have been deprecated in the Java 3D API.

You can find all new and deprecated features in the [Java 3D API version 1.4 Change Log](http://jcp.org/aboutJava/communityprocess/maintenance/jsr926/926ChangeLog.html).

One of the most interesting features available with the next release of the Java 3D API is the JOGL integration (Java Bindings for OpenGL, [JSR-231](http://www.jcp.org/en/jsr/detail?id=231)) for the access to native context.
